Van Dine Detective Library)","description":"306 pp. Two stories in one volume: The Sign of Four; The Big Bow Mystery. ABOUT THE SIGN OF FOUR: The Sign of Four was first released to magazines in 1890. It was later published in book format and is also known by the title The Sign of the Four. It is the second Sherlock Holmes novel, after A Study in Scarlet. The plot involves service in India, the Indian Rebellion of 1857, a stolen treasure, and a secret pact among four convicts (“the Four” of the title) and two corrupt prison guards... and of course, Sherlock Holmes. ABOUT THE BIG BOW MYSTERY: Regarded as the first full-length locked room mystery, The Big Bow Mystery focuses on a murder that has occurred inside a locked room, with no clear indication as to the weapon used, the perpetrator of the horrendous crime, or a possible escape route. Scotland Yard is stumped. Yet the seemingly unsolvable case has, as Inspector Grodman says, \"one sublimely simple solution\" that is revealed in a final chapter full of revelations and a shocking denouement.","brand":"Charles Scribner’s Sons","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":40149491646534,"sku":"2326425","price":30.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/1232\/9510\/products\/2326425.jpg?v=1656687444","url":"https:\/\/ym-demo.myshopify.com\/products\/the-sign-of-four-the-big-bow-mystery-the-s-s-van-dine-detective-library","provider":"Yesterday's Muse","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
